Improved Channel Occupancy Rate Estimation [PDF]

open access: yesIEEE Transactions on Communications, 2015
Channel occupancy rate (COR) is the fraction of the time that a channel is occupied, i.e., contains signal(s) in addition to noise. Estimation of COR is important, e.g., in cognitive radio systems, which can use this information for intelligently adapting their spectrum use to the operating environment.
